Flag Algebras: A First Glance

Marcel K. de Carli Silva, Fernando Mário de Oliveira Filho, Cristiane Maria Sato

Published 2016-07-16Version 1

The theory of flag algebras, introduced by Razborov in 2007, has opened the way to a systematic approach to the development of computer-assisted proofs in extremal combinatorics. It makes it possible to derive bounds for parameters in extremal combinatorics with the help of a computer, in a semi-automated manner. This article describes the main points of the theory in a complete way, using Mantel's theorem as a guiding example.
